Prayer Encouragement

"Pray, and let God worry." - Martin Luther

"When I pray, coincidences happen, and when I don't pray, they don't." - William Temple

"Prayer is to religion what original research is to science." -- P.T. Forsyth

Teach me to feel that thou are always nigh;
Teach me the struggles of the soul to bear.
To check the rising doubt, the rebel sigh;
Teach me the patience of unanswered prayer.
-"Spirit of God,"19th century hymn, George Croly, 1854, verse 4.

"To clasp the hands in prayer is the beginning of an uprising against the disorder of the world."
--Karl Barth
